Concrete Foundation Types
Concrete foundations play an essential role in the durability and long-term integrity of all structures, as they offer the required support for the whole building. There are several main types of concrete foundations, each tailored to specific soil conditions and construction needs. The most common types include slab foundations, which consist of a single, solid layer of concrete; crawl space foundations, which lift buildings above the ground surface; and basement foundations, which offer extra living space and storage capacity. Each option presents its own set of benefits, such as straightforward construction, budget efficiency, or superior insulation. Recognizing these distinctions is critical for choosing the right foundation that corresponds to the unique needs of the project, ensuring a solid base for any construction endeavor.
Significance Of Correct Reinforcement
Reinforcement serves as a vital element in ensuring the strength and durability of concrete foundations. Proper reinforcement techniques, such as the use of steel rebar or fibrous materials, improve the overall structural stability by providing tensile strength that plain concrete cannot provide. This pairing significantly minimizes the likelihood of cracking and foundation failure under various loads and environmental conditions. Furthermore, proper reinforcement facilitates better stress distribution throughout the foundation, supporting overall performance and longevity. Engineers must consider elements including soil conditions and load requirements when developing reinforcement strategies. By prioritizing proper reinforcement, homeowners can protect their investments and ensure the foundation structures are prepared to endure the test of time, ultimately supporting the entire structure effectively.
Strategies For Foundation Repair
Foundation repair methods serve a critical purpose in preserving the stability of buildings, especially when issues arise from inadequate reinforcement or environmental factors. Widely practiced techniques consist of underpinning, which strengthens the foundation by extending it deeper into stable soil, and slab jacking, wherein a compound is injected below concrete slabs to elevate and even them out. An additional method involves helical piers, which are set in place to deliver stability in weak soil conditions. Moreover, wall anchors help secure deteriorating walls by redistributing load-bearing forces. Every technique is customized to address particular concerns, guaranteeing successful restoration and extending the longevity of the building. Comprehensive analysis by skilled specialists is vital to selecting the best approach for a successful foundation repair outcome.

Durable Walkway Options
How can homeowners ensure their walkways are both functional and visually appealing? Picking sturdy materials makes all the difference. Concrete stands out as an ideal choice due to its durability and adaptability. Alternatives such as stamped concrete open the door to artistic layouts, imitating the appearance of stone or brick, while offering exceptional durability against weather and foot traffic. Furthermore, homeowners can explore adding decorative aggregates for enhanced texture and aesthetic appeal. For those prioritizing environmentally conscious choices, permeable concrete permits water drainage, minimizing standing water and erosion. Additionally, installing suitable lighting can improve safety and appearance after dark. By strategically bringing together these components, homeowners can build walkways that not only endure through the seasons but also enhance the overall appeal of their exterior areas.
Advanced Techniques in Decorative Concrete Finishes
Converting everyday surfaces into breathtaking works of art, creative methods in decorative concrete finishes have grown in popularity among architects and designers. These approaches elevate aesthetic appeal while ensuring durability and functionality. Techniques such as stamping, staining, and engraving allow for a wide range of textures and colors, simulating materials like stone or wood without the corresponding maintenance costs.
Stenciling delivers elaborate designs, facilitating unique patterns that can enhance any environment. Furthermore, the application of exposed aggregate highlights one-of-a-kind stone blends, adding a natural touch to all surfaces.
Recent advancements, featuring the adoption of green pigments and sealers, have played a significant role in the long-term viability of architectural concrete coatings. Through the integration of state-of-the-art technology, industry experts can produce vivid colors and durable outcomes.

How to Properly Maintain and Care for Your Concrete Installations
Following the selection of a qualified concrete contractor, caring for and preserving concrete structures is essential to protect their long-term integrity. Consistent maintenance is important; dirt and blemishes must be addressed quickly to stop deterioration. A moderate pressure rinse can effectively eliminate buildup and contaminants while keeping the surface intact.
Waterproofing concrete surfaces periodically is essential to guard against moisture infiltration and staining. This not only enhances appearance but also increases durability. During winter months, the application of de-icing agents should be avoided, as they can lead to cracks and surface flaking.
Cracks should be addressed immediately with suitable repair products to prevent further deterioration. Moreover, excessive weight should be controlled to prevent unnecessary strain on the concrete. By adhering to these maintenance practices, homeowners can ensure their concrete installations remain functional and aesthetically pleasing for years to come.

Is It Possible to Recycle Concrete After Its Useful Life?
Indeed, concrete is able to be recycled after its useful life. It is regularly broken down and reused as aggregate in new concrete or used in various construction projects, thereby reducing waste and conserving resources in the environment.

How Does Weather Impact Concrete Curing Times?
Weather conditions greatly influence concrete curing times. Warmer temperatures cause moisture to evaporate more rapidly, while cold temperatures may slow down the hardening process. Moisture levels in the air are also a contributing factor, with too much moisture being capable of causing surface defects, compromising the long-term durability of the structure.
